Transaction 75897893163faeadb30ff0bcc7f266a3852b7f23ff95474e64ec4e426f5fe491

1 Input
2 Outputs
  • 75897893163faeadb30ff0bcc7f266a3852b7f23ff95474e64ec4e426f5fe491:0
  • value  1029000
    address  1LsKTsBhWF2pHABYaYxeKAQZo7RPsKDygH
  • 75897893163faeadb30ff0bcc7f266a3852b7f23ff95474e64ec4e426f5fe491:1
  • value  260000
    address  16CoEMMuc4RGqMQWM5yWxz5pM15haqVyHV